B2B eCommerce ERP integration is a need of the hour for organizations to simplify and enhance the business processes. By linking eCommerce platforms with the ERP systems, an organization can automate and synchronize the data flow, inventory synchronization, and order processing. It facilitates real-time access to critical information but again offers an organization a very seamless and personalized customer experience.
In this guide, BSS Commerce Shopify will comprehensively discuss all the vital aspects of B2B eCommerce ERP integration including benefits, best practice techniques, etc., and key points to focus on successful implementation activities.
Contents
Why is ERP Integration Important for B2B eCommerce?
Beyond the basic master data like product information, customer information or inventory, there is a need for deeper integration between business operations. This data is mostly managed in the ERP system where buyers have real-time inventory and price information, so seamless transmission and synchronization is key.
Here are some reasons why ERP integration is important for B2B eCommerce:
1. Real-Time Data Synchronization
This API enabled communication allows for real-time synchronization. Such synchronization is for key information like inventory levels, pricing and customer data which then feeds into the decision making process. For less frequently updated information like product description, B2B can choose to do scheduled synchronizations.
2. Streamlined Operations
These can be automated through integration and will include inventory management, invoice processing and sales order processing. The systems will also eliminate the human error and scalability issues that come with manual synchronization and ensure data transfer is automatic. There will also be instant visibility of inventory levels and demand trends to prevent stockouts and overstocking and increase overall inventory turnover.
3. Maximize Your Revenue Potential
When a customer places an order through your eCommerce site, the data goes straight into the ERP system for processing like inventory allocation, fulfillment and shipping.
At the same time, sales transactions like pricing, discounts, taxes and all others are recorded truthfully in the ERP system for accounting and reporting. With these processes automated, your team spends less time on system maintenance and data sorting and resulting lost productivity. That’s time spent on lead generation, customer nurturing and creating an experience that pulls sales and revenue.
>> Read more: Top Best Shopify POS Integration: Are These Superior To Shopify POS
4. Improved Customer Experience
Real-time exact information availability about products, prices, and availability has really added to the experience of buyers in business-to-business organizations. The integration has also helped achieve the omnichannel experience that most buyers today want.
5. Streamlined Order Fulfillment
Sales orders received on the eCommerce website automatically flow into the ERP system for processing. Therefore, it is possible to improve fulfillment times so that customers can meet their own timelines.
6. Scalability and Flexibility
Integrated systems can accommodate the evolving nature of businesses without much effort. It can be venturing into an entirely new market or introducing a new product line-a well-integrated solution can grow.
7. Cost Savings
The integration of both commerce and ERP systems brings down the level of manual work and reduces redundancy as well as errors as an outcome. This scenario translates to huge savings for B2B businesses.
>> Read more: Shopify Square Integration: The Ultimate Guide
Key Components of an Effective B2B eCommerce ERP Solution
The integration of your ERP and your eCommerce site takes the load off your ERP so the whole process is more efficient by reducing the number of plugins to maintain. Below are some of the components of a B2B eCommerce ERP:
1. Industry-Specific Features
Integration of your ERP with the correct eCommerce platform has the flexibility to configure unique and relevant frontend data points that are tailored to individual industry requirements. Custom workflow; customizable product catalog management, labeling, regulatory certifications, models of pricing, discounts, inventory and supply chain management, and issuance of specific metrics.
For example, an integrated health system could better manage all of the important attributes of a product associated with medication dosages and processing orders, FDA approval, and special shipping requirements for logistics providers.
Whether you opt for a generalist system that serves multiple industries, a modular approach that offers components based on specific business needs, or an ERP suite that combines applications with specialized functions for large operations, you can select the system that best aligns with your business model.
2. Integration Options
There are several ways to integrate a B2B eCommerce website with an ERP:
- API Integration: Use different APIs to link and optimize the whole technology stack, enabling data exchange and access to functionalities across external applications like CRM systems, payment gateways, or logistics providers.
- Middleware or Integration Platforms: Continue to negotiate your eCommerce platform and ERP other applications with them. Pre-built connectors and simple instruments for matching it to automate workflow and synchronize data bring the integration process closer.
- Standard Data Formats and Protocols: Using standard data formats and protocols would generally enable the seamless exchange of data between similar systems so as to minimize data communication compatibility problems.
- Plug-ins and Extensions: Use plug-ins or extensions to capture additional functionality in your platform while integrating to various third-party applications or services. These increasingly come with built-in features and configuration sets for a ride-into-marketing automation or shipping providers.
In short, therefore choose the most relevant one according to external applications and processes in order to enhance productivity, effectiveness, and profitability.
3. Composable Options
A composable B2B eCommerce ERP solution empowers businesses to assemble, select, integrate, and modify components according to specific requirements. This approach breaks processes into smaller modular segments, such as inventory or procurement, allowing you to loosely coupled modules and deploy functions independently.
Choose the right combination of modules suiting your needs to tailor your integration to your workflows and requirements unique to the industry. Rather than confining to a single ERP suite, you have the advantage to build a system adaptable to changing needs over time to fit your processes and goals.
You may concern: Shopify B2B Store – Should You Create A Separate One?
Best Solutions for Integrating B2B eCommerce and ERP
There are three primary solutions to integrate your ERP, such as SAP S/4 HANA, with commerce tools Composable Commerce for B2B:
Solution 1. Middleware Integration
Middleware acts as a glue to enable data communication and exchange between a commerce platform and an ERP system, offering seamless and reliable integration. For connecting commerce tools with the ERP and especially SAP, many connect options, including:
SAP Cloud Integration: Provides a single middleware to connect all systems or applications.
With that, an integration can be viewed as either an application-to-application or system-to-system connection. It can be managed by the users in creating and managing their integration flows with data mapping and transformation features, utilizing APIs for effective data interchange. This type of solution is best for customers using SAP CI for connecting other systems.
Best of breed middleware manufacturers include Boomi and MuleSoft. These providers offer an integration as service and have pre-built connectors and other tools to enable quick and easy integration between commerce tools and the SAP ERP. These services are particularly appealing to customers looking for flexible and custom-tailored integration flows just for them.
Solution 2. Leveraging Cloud-Based Integration Options
The integration of systems or applications using cloud services such as those offered by AWS, Google Cloud, or Microsoft Azure constitutes building integration outside of traditional middleware. Such ability would provide flexibility and scalability and offer an alternative much better than traditional middleware integration between ERP systems and commerce tools.
Solution 3. Using eCommerce Services Solutions
BSS Commerce Shopify is a full-fledged eCommerce agency in the world, dealing with the most modern technology solutions for B2B, B2C, and B2B2C businesses. It has enriched relationships with several platform providers and expert people in customer-centric valuable approaches.
BSS Commerce integration service to integrate an eCommerce site with top solutions in the market and thus foster further the growth of your online store. Also, BSS Commerce Shopify compromises an ecosystem with your site that smoothes every touchpoint of the customer journey. It opens up new business opportunities and would expand higher incomes in the long run.
Troubleshooting and Tips for B2B eCommerce and ERP
The efficiency of your operations hinges on B2B eCommerce ERP integration. Insufficiently neglected problems can hinder the entire process. Advance detection of challenges strengthens your practices by allowing your team to find problems early and solution adoption with lighter resource strain and better system performance. And now, let’s check out some tips eCommerce ERP for B2B integration and the best solutions to improve troubleshooting in the section below:
1. Integration with Legacy Systems
Legacy systems don’t have real time data sync and automated workflows so handling large volumes of transactions is a challenge. This may require expensive and time consuming customizations to bridge the gaps. Also, data formats or structures between legacy systems and modern eCommerce or ERP platforms need extensive data cleansing and reformatting.
Old systems also don’t have sufficient technical support, resources or knowledge to be stable, secure and compatible with new technologies. Also legacy systems are deeply embedded in the organization so there is resistance to invest in new solutions.
Solution
So. You can solve this by checking the legacy system against integration requirements and see if you can use custom code or middleware to make it work.
2. Syncing Issues
Data syncing actually involves quite a great deal for a long time. It will require rigorous testing before getting adventurous into the live set up. The more high transaction volumes or complex data structures there are, the hotter things get. Either real time synchronizing needs to be used for time-sensitive information and batch processing for ‘larger transactions of specified criteria or, both real and time including specific synchronizing.
Solution
Whatever one chooses, a speedy network connection is essential to prevent delays that ‘may’ lead to poor performance. Data migration is a long-term process and demands a lot of skill and resources to develop. Having knowledge about your data flow will help to plan your future changes since changes to data structures or APIs may lead to changes in the syncing process.
B2B eCommerce and parallel ERP systems run in an alternative format or structure; for example, different product SKUs or customer data. So having a syncing strategy combined with workflow diagrams illustrates what the systems should work.
Read more: Headless Commerce for B2B Shopify: Is It Worth to Try?
3. Security and Compliance Requirements
B2B eCommerce and ERP systems can make possible vulnerabilities and risks when the point of integration from multiple vendors and third-party service providers is being accessed to business information as it relates to sensitive customer data and financial records.
Solution
But the most important aspect of compliance with industry regulations is that it applies to entities most significantly involved in international transactions. The divergence from the entire regulatory tax codes might cross the danger level to serious legal issues.
This is one of the major steps to be undertaken to ensure that the whole system is secure and that they all comply with the legal requirements: encrypting sensitive data against unlawful access at highly crucial places like access controls, audits, secure data transmission protocol, etc.
4. Data Accuracy During Migration
There is plenty of data in B2B eCommerce and ERP systems such as product catalogs, online orders, and inventory data. Large-scale data migration is complicated, particularly when many different formats are involved. These formats differ such that they can create varied meanings during migration leading to data loss or misinterpretation.
Solution
Create a detailed plan for migration that outlines what data will be included, e.g., product info, customer accounts; its priority; the data sources for sending and receiving it; and the frequency of migration to keep everything accurate.
The implementation of thorough data cleansing, validation steps, mapping rules, reconciliation procedures, and rigorous testing is essential to resolve possible issues and prevent defective or duplicated information from entering the integrated system.
The Bottom Line
In a nutshell, when you are looking into your next B2B eCommerce solution, one of the top priorities will certainly have to be ERP integration towards scalability and optimization.
Growing an online business is, of course, a good sign for the business bottom line, but it can often make operations more strained, slower, and less happy for customers. With one repository of data, automated processing, reduced errors, and smooth selling, an integrated system can address these concerns. This results in cost savings for the e-commerce business and competitive advantages in an otherwise ever-changing world of Internet retail.
Finally, you can find the latest tips, tutorials, and much more on our site regarding Shopify Stores. Thanks for reading!
FAQs – B2B eCommerce ERP Integration
1. What problems will I face during integration?
Businesses face several problems during B2B eCommerce ERP integration – old systems are complex to connect, data synchronization issues and lots of testing. Legacy systems don’t have the functionality for real-time data exchange so you’ll need to customize and there’s a risk of data migration errors. You’ll also struggle to understand your integration requirements and manage high transaction volumes.
2. Can small businesses benefit from ERP integration?
Yes, small businesses can benefit a lot from ERP integration. By streamlining processes and automating workflows small businesses can be more efficient, reduce manual errors and improve customer experience. Integration gives you better data management and visibility so small businesses can scale faster as they grow.
3. Do all ERP systems support B2B eCommerce integration?
Not all ERP systems are designed to support B2B eCommerce integration. It depends on the specific ERP solution and its capabilities. Businesses should check their ERP system’s features including API availability and real-time data synchronization support to see if it can integrate with their eCommerce platform.
4. Is B2B eCommerce ERP integration secure?
Yes. B2B eCommerce ERP integration can be secure if you take the right measures. Security risks come from multiple vendors and third-party service providers having access to your business sensitive information. Strong security protocols like encryption, access controls and regular audits are key to protect data during integration and comply with industry regulations.
5. How do I measure B2B eCommerce ERP integration success?
Monitor KPIs like order processing time, inventory accuracy, data synchronization rate and customer satisfaction. Regularly check these metrics to identify areas to improve and ensure the integration meets your operational goals and overall efficiency.